Skip to content

Commit

Permalink
added test refs #14835, #21
Browse files Browse the repository at this point in the history
  • Loading branch information
namdre committed May 8, 2024
1 parent b57591f commit 9c7fd37
Show file tree
Hide file tree
Showing 9 changed files with 3,975 additions and 0 deletions.
Empty file.
@@ -0,0 +1,12 @@
<?xml version="1.0" encoding="UTF-8"?>

<!-- generated on 2024-05-08 09:50:00 by Eclipse SUMO netedit Version v1_20_0+0031-89c194ad221
-->

<routes x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="http://sumo.dlr.de/xsd/routes_file.xsd">
<!-- Vehicles, persons and containers (sorted by depart) -->
<vehicle id="v_0" depart="0.00">
<route edges="middle"/>
</vehicle>
<trip id="t_0" depart="1.00" from="beg" to="end"/>
</routes>
69 changes: 69 additions & 0 deletions tests/sumo/devices/rerouting/weights/init_slow_veh/net.net.xml
@@ -0,0 +1,69 @@
<?xml version="1.0" encoding="UTF-8"?>

<!-- generated on 2024-05-08 09:55:54 by Eclipse SUMO netedit Version v1_20_0+0031-89c194ad221
<configuration x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="http://sumo.dlr.de/xsd/neteditConfiguration.xsd">
<input>
<sumo-net-file value="net.net.xml"/>
</input>
<output>
<output-file value="net.net.xml"/>
</output>
<processing>
<geometry.min-radius.fix.railways value="false"/>
<geometry.max-grade.fix value="false"/>
<offset.disable-normalization value="true"/>
<lefthand value="0"/>
</processing>
<junctions>
<no-internal-links value="true"/>
<no-turnarounds value="true"/>
<junctions.corner-detail value="5"/>
<junctions.limit-turn-speed value="5.50"/>
<rectangular-lane-cut value="0"/>
</junctions>
<pedestrian>
<walkingareas value="0"/>
</pedestrian>
</configuration>
-->

<net version="1.20" junctionCornerDetail="5" limitTurnSpeed="5.50"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="http://sumo.dlr.de/xsd/net_file.xsd">

<location netOffset="0.00,0.00" convBoundary="0.00,0.00,300.00,100.00" origBoundary="-10000000000.00,-10000000000.00,10000000000.00,10000000000.00" projParameter="!"/>

<edge id="beg" from="J0" to="J1" priority="-1">
<lane id="beg_0" index="0" speed="13.89" length="100.00" shape="0.00,-1.60 96.00,-1.60"/>
</edge>
<edge id="detour" from="J1" to="J2" priority="-1" shape="100.00,0.00 100.00,100.00 200.00,100.00 200.00,0.00">
<lane id="detour_0" index="0" speed="13.89" length="300.00" shape="101.60,4.00 101.60,98.40 198.40,98.40 198.40,4.00"/>
</edge>
<edge id="end" from="J2" to="J3" priority="-1">
<lane id="end_0" index="0" speed="13.89" length="100.00" shape="204.00,-1.60 300.00,-1.60"/>
</edge>
<edge id="middle" from="J1" to="J2" priority="-1">
<lane id="middle_0" index="0" speed="13.89" length="100.00" shape="107.20,-1.60 192.80,-1.60"/>
</edge>

<junction id="J0" type="dead_end" x="0.00" y="0.00" incLanes="" intLanes="" shape="0.00,0.00 0.00,-3.20"/>
<junction id="J1" type="priority" x="100.00" y="0.00" incLanes="beg_0" intLanes="" shape="100.00,4.00 103.20,4.00 103.64,1.78 104.20,1.00 104.98,0.44 105.98,0.11 107.20,0.00 107.20,-3.20 96.00,-3.20 96.00,0.00 98.22,0.44 99.00,1.00 99.56,1.78 99.89,2.78">
<request index="0" response="00" foes="00"/>
<request index="1" response="00" foes="00"/>
</junction>
<junction id="J2" type="priority" x="200.00" y="0.00" incLanes="detour_0 middle_0" intLanes="" shape="196.80,4.00 200.00,4.00 200.44,1.78 201.00,1.00 201.78,0.44 202.78,0.11 204.00,0.00 204.00,-3.20 192.80,-3.20 192.80,0.00 195.02,0.44 195.80,1.00 196.36,1.78 196.69,2.78">
<request index="0" response="10" foes="10"/>
<request index="1" response="00" foes="01"/>
</junction>
<junction id="J3" type="dead_end" x="300.00" y="0.00" incLanes="end_0" intLanes="" shape="300.00,-3.20 300.00,0.00"/>

<connection from="beg" to="middle" fromLane="0" toLane="0" dir="s" state="M"/>
<connection from="beg" to="detour" fromLane="0" toLane="0" dir="l" state="M"/>
<connection from="detour" to="end" fromLane="0" toLane="0" dir="l" state="m"/>
<connection from="middle" to="end" fromLane="0" toLane="0" dir="s" state="M"/>

</net>
@@ -0,0 +1,2 @@
--no-step-log --net-file=net.net.xml -a=input_routes.rou.xml --device.rerouting.output weights.xml
--vehroute-output vehroutes.xml
Empty file.
51 changes: 51 additions & 0 deletions tests/sumo/devices/rerouting/weights/init_slow_veh/vehroutes.sumo
@@ -0,0 +1,51 @@
<?xml version="1.0" encoding="UTF-8"?>

<!-- generated on 2024-05-08 09:56:05 by Eclipse SUMO sumo Version v1_20_0+0031-89c194ad221
This data file and the accompanying materials
are made available under the terms of the Eclipse Public License v2.0
which accompanies this distribution, and is available at
http://www.eclipse.org/legal/epl-v20.html
This file may also be made available under the following Secondary
Licenses when the conditions for such availability set forth in the Eclipse
Public License 2.0 are satisfied: GNU General Public License, version 2
or later which is available at
https://www.gnu.org/licenses/old-licenses/gpl-2.0-standalone.html
SPDX-License-Identifier: EPL-2.0 OR GPL-2.0-or-later
<configuration x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="http://sumo.dlr.de/xsd/sumoConfiguration.xsd">
<input>
<net-file value="net.net.xml"/>
<additional-files value="input_routes.rou.xml"/>
</input>
<output>
<write-license value="true"/>
<vehroute-output value="vehroutes.xml"/>
</output>
<processing>
<default.speeddev value="0"/>
</processing>
<routing>
<device.rerouting.output value="weights.xml"/>
</routing>
<report>
<xml-validation value="never"/>
<no-step-log value="true"/>
</report>
</configuration>
-->

<routes x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:noNamespaceSchemaLocation="http://sumo.dlr.de/xsd/routes_file.xsd">
<vehicle id="v_0" depart="0.00" arrival="11.00">
<route edges="middle"/>
</vehicle>

<vehicle id="t_0" depart="1.00" arrival="43.00">
<route edges="beg detour end"/>
</vehicle>

</routes>

0 comments on commit 9c7fd37

Please sign in to comment.